800G/400G usage in HPC, AI Clusters, and Data Centres

Our transceivers are designed to power InfiniBand network solutions for AI/ML applications, delivering the performance and scalability needed for modern workloads.

Small-Scale InfiniBand Clusters: Multimode Solutions

  • Best for: Intra-rack or row-level connectivity in compact HPC setups or small AI clusters.
  • Why Multimode?: Cost-effective for short distances (up to 50m), ideal for GPU-to-GPU communication in NVIDIA DGX H100 systems.

Recommended Products:

800G 2xSR4/SR8 and 400G SR4 transceivers for high-density, low-latency links.

800G/400G DAC cables for ultra-low latency, power-efficient connections within racks.

Use Case Example: A small-scale AI training cluster using Quantum-2 switches and ConnectX-7 adapters, where multimode transceivers enable fast, reliable GPU communication for iterative model training.

Mid-to-Large AI Clusters: Single-Mode + DAC Cable Solutions

  • Best for: Inter-rack or data centre-wide connectivity in large-scale AI/ML deployments or hyperscale cloud infrastructures.
  • Why Single-Mode?: Supports longer distances (up to 2km) for connecting distributed switches, adapters, and DPUs across expansive clusters.
  • Why DAC?: Provides low-cost, low-latency options for short-range, high-density switch-to-switch or switch-to-host links.

Recommended Products:

800G 2xFR4/DR8 and 400G FR4/DR4 transceivers for long-reach, high-bandwidth connectivity.

800G/400G DAC and breakout DAC cables for flexible, high-speed intra-rack or inter-rack links.

Use Case Example: A large-scale AI supercomputing cluster for LLM training, using Quantum-2 switches and single-mode transceivers to link multiple DGX H100 systems across a data centre, with DAC cables for high-density switch-to-switch connections.

Our 800G & 400G OSFP Transceiver Portfolio

Flux IT Hardware offers a comprehensive range of NVIDIA Mellanox compatible OSFP transceivers, designed to support both InfiniBand and Ethernet protocols. Our transceivers are available in single-mode and multimode fibre options, as well as passive and active copper DAC cables, catering to various distances and applications.

400G OSFP Transceivers

SR4 (Multimode, 850nm)

Reach: Up to 30m (OM3) or 50m (OM4)
Connector: Single MPO-12/APC
Use Case: Cost-effective for short-reach, high-speed connections in small-scale InfiniBand clusters.
Key Features: Flat-top design for compact NIC ports, compatible with 800G switches for adaptive 200G/400G links.
SKU: FLX-OSFP-400G-TSR4-MM850

DR4 (Single-Mode, 1310nm)

Reach: Up to 500m
Connector: Single MPO-12/APC
Use Case: Optimized for mid-range data centre connectivity in AI/ML clusters.
Key Features: High compatibility with OSFP NICs, supports 800G-to-4x200G configurations.
SKU: FLX-OSFP-400G-DR4-SM1310

FR4 (Single-Mode, 1310nm)

Reach: Up to 2km
Connector: Duplex LC
Use Case: Long-distance connectivity for large-scale AI clusters and hyperscale data centres.
Key Features: Ensures stable, high-quality signal transmission for demanding workloads.
SKU: FLX-OSFP-400G-FR4-SM1310

DAC Cable Solutions

800G Twin-Port OSFP DAC

(Passive Copper)(Passive Copper)

Reach: Up to 3m
Use Case: Lowest-cost, near-zero power solution for switch-to-switch or switch-to-DGX H100 links in small-scale clusters.
Key Features: Finned-top to finned-top or finned-top to flat-top configurations, supports 2x400G.
Lengths: 0.5m, 1m, 1.5m, 2m, and 3m.

400G OSFP DAC

(Passive Copper)

Reach: Up to 3m
Use Case: High-speed, low-latency connections for intra-rack connectivity in HPC and AI clusters.
Key Features: Flat-top design for DGX H100 systems, supports 400G-to-400G or 800G-to-2x400G breakout.
Lengths: 0.5m, 1m, 1.5m, 2m, and 3m.

800G Twin-Port OSFP Breakout DACBreakout DAC

Reach: Up to 3m
Use Case: Connects 800G switches to two 400G or four 200G endpoints for flexible cluster configurations.
Key Features: Simplifies cabling for high-density environments, reduces complexity.
Lengths: 0.5m, 1m, 1.5m, 2m, and 3m.
